Thread const correctness through a bunch of AliasAnalysis interfaces and
eliminate several const_casts.

Make CallSite implicitly convertible to ImmutableCallSite.

Rename the getModRefBehavior for intrinsic IDs to
getIntrinsicModRefBehavior to avoid overload ambiguity with CallSite,
which happens to be implicitly convertible to bool.
